I love this time of year, there is always so much to do, although most of it tends to be outside. Yesterday my daughter and I went to another farm. This time, besides being cold it was raining also. Schilter farm does not do Halloween stuff so much as fall things. During the fall they open up a petting farm, and have a corn and hay maze. The corn maze this year was shaped like Tutankhamun in honor of the exhibit that is going on in Seattle. This is a working farm so you can purchase fresh fruits and veggies, homemade apple cider, etc. Of course one of their main things now is pumpkins, and come Christmas it will be trees.

Maybe it's just me, but I think it is always a struggle trying to be fashionable while trying to wear something warm and practical. Tonight is specifically one of those times. My family and I went to a farm which does night time haunted things-you have your choice of a haunted corn maze called the Reaping, the Monster Safari which you shoot at Zombies with paint ball guns on a bus, or the Dark Hallows which you start out in the corn maze and work your way into the haunted woods. We chose the last option. Not only is it super cold, but the last week we have had hellacious amounts of rain; fortunately it wasn't raining tonight.
